MALAPPURAM: The main accused in the gang selling MDMA centering around various educational institutions in the district has been arrested. The arrested is Ugandan native Nakubure Tiopista (30). A special investigation team led by Areekode Inspector Sijith arrested her from the Electronic City area of Bengaluru last evening.


She is the main accused in the gang that smuggles drugs to Kerala from Bengaluru. After questioning her, clues have been received about other Nigerian nationals involved in the inter-state drug trafficking gang. Efforts have been intensified to arrest them. A week ago, notorious criminal Arabi Aziz (43) of Poovathikkal in Areekode, and Shameer Babu (42) of Kaipancheri house of Edavanna Mundengara, were arrested with 200 grams of MDMA from Areekode.


The accused were caught while trying to sell drugs brought from Bengaluru. Then Anas of Poovathikkal and Suhail of Mayyil in Kannur, who supplied them drugs, were also arrested. With this, the number of accused arrested in this case has increased to five. Drugs worth Rs 10 lakh were seized from them. The luxury vehicles used to smuggle MDMA were also seized.
